ASME PTC 17-1973 (R2022)

Reciprocating Internal-Combustion Engines


This Code provides rules for testing, and for the computation and tabulation of the results of tests for all types of reciprocating internal combustion engines, in order to determine power and fuel consumption. The object of testing under this Code is the determination of: (a) Net power output; and (b) Rate of fuel consumption and/or energy input. Application of this Code is limited to engine assemblies as defined by Code Engine Assembly: In the absence of specified stipulations, the engine assembly to be tested shall consist of the engine complete with essential apparatus for self sustained continuous operation. Generally these consist of the equipment required for: fuel introduction, air induction, (i.e. scavenging or supercharging), ignition, lubrication, and primary engine and charge air cooling.
